The Senior Program

All senior chemistry students work collaboratively with faculty members on research projects as part of the Senior Program. This intensive two-semester project combines original scientific research with reading and understanding the scientific literature. It culminates in a Senior Thesis that is defended in a public presentation to departmental faculty and student chemistry majors.

Recent projects in chemistry include:

  • Synthesis of a Zirconium-Based Metal-Organic Framework
  • Progress toward the synthesis of polymerizable ruthenium metallopolymers for applications in photodynamic therapy
  • Synthesis of Guanidinium-Rich Cell Penetrating Peptide
  • Tri-Doping Lanthanide Complexes for Access to Blue Light Emission
  • Developing the Rationale Design of Ring Opening Metathesis Polymers for Improving the Activity and Selectivity of Cobalt Phthalocyanine in CO2 Reduction Electrocatalysis
